The iphone wall charger will work no problem. The touch only needs 500 ma to charge. The touch adapter supplies more then enough to use. your device will only draw what it needs no more. But you do need min 500 ma. Having a 1000 ma adapter for example will not hurt your device as it only draws what it needs.
